Fiancee has ovarian cysts and it has basically killed our sex life

My fiancee has ovarian cysts after being on the nexiplan implant and it has made her libido nonexistent. The last time we had sex she didnt enjoy herself, which was not like her at all. I felt like I did something wrong. I don't want her to feel pain when it should be pleasure. I feel terrible asking her for sex especially if its going to hurt her. The last thing I want is for her to be in pain. I just love her so much and don't want do hurt her. I want us to have a healthy sex life being that we are to wed in a few months and we want an awesome honeymoon.

What kind of things would you recommend to help bring back the fire and help make things less painful on the bedroom?
